Social skills training groups

I run Social Skills Training groups for children and adolescents. Social Skills Training is a form of support that can be helpful for every child and teenager. Not only for those with developmental difficulties or disorders. The sessions focus on developing competencies needed in everyday social functioning. During the meetings, participants learn assertiveness, understanding and naming emotions, effective communication, coping with difficult situations and cooperating in a group. Developing social norms, self-awareness, theory of mind and empathy is also an important element.

What this area covers

AimStrengthening social competencies and supporting the building of satisfying relationships and better functioning within a peer group.

  • Developing relationship-building skills
  • Learning assertiveness, communication and cooperation
  • Practicing coping in social situations
  • Developing empathy, theory of mind and self-awareness
  • Strengthening self-confidence and a sense of agency
  • A safe space to learn and practice skills

Psychological tests

Assessment with standardized instruments: MMPI-2, NEO-PI-R, ACE-III, MoCA, MMSE, IDS-2 and others.

Aim: Obtaining a reliable, multifaceted picture of psychological, cognitive and personality functioning based on standardized diagnostic instruments.
